您的位置 主页 正文

oracle导出大数据用什么格式?

一、oracle导出大数据用什么格式? Oracle导出大数据可以使用压缩的文件格式,如tar.gz或zip等,以减小数据文件的大小并方便传输。此外,也可以使用Oracle自带的导出工具exp导出数据,并

一、oracle导出大数据用什么格式?

Oracle导出大数据可以使用压缩的文件格式,如tar.gz或zip等,以减小数据文件的大小并方便传输。此外,也可以使用Oracle自带的导出工具exp导出数据,并结合使用UNIX的split命令将数据文件切分成多个小文件进行传输。使用导出格式可以根据实际情况进行选择,以方便数据处理和传输。

二、大数据分析师是什么?

大数据分析师是指基于各种分析手段对大数据进行科学分析、挖掘、展现并用于决策支持的过程,大数据分析师就是从事此项职业的从业人员称呼,国内已有商务部对大数据分析师进行等级认证。

三、大数据分析师行业现状?

行业现状不错。

从20世纪90年代起,欧美国家开始大量培养数据分析师,直到现在,对数据分析师的需求仍然长盛不衰,而且还有扩展之势。

据数联寻英发布《大数据人才报告》显示,未来3-5年内大数据人才的缺口将高达100万。根据中国商业联合会数据分析专业委员会统计,未来中国基础性数据分析人才缺口将达到1400万,而在BAT等大型互联网公司的招聘职位里,80%以上都在招大数据人才。进入大数据行业,也成了越来越多人实现职场高薪梦的路径之一。

四、什么是大数据分析师?

大数据分析师的主要是通过对海量数据的分析,为企业提供客观可靠的商业洞见和决策支持。

他们会通过收集和清洗数据、分析数据和发现价值信息,推动业务发展;还会使用数据挖掘和机器学习技术,研究影响业务的各种因素,帮助企业构建数据模型并预测业务结果。

五、大数据分析师培训课程?

大数据培训课程内容。

1、基础部分:JAVA语言 和 LINUX系统。

2、大数据技术部分:HADOOP、HIVE、OOZIE、WEB、FLUME、PYTHON、HBASE、KAFKA、SCALA、SPARK、SPARK调优等,覆盖前沿技术:Hadoop,Spark,Flink,实时数据处理、离线数据处理、机器学习。

在这些内容中前期的基础部分的内容在大数据培训过程中是相对比较容易学会的,但是这部分的内容是相当重要的必须要掌握,基础部分学的好不好会直接导致你在大数据培训后期大数据技术部分学习的情况。

在大数据培训后期,如果你的前面的基础部分没有学好,哪后期的大数据技术部分页会学习的很差劲,因外这个阶段会涉及到许多的逻辑思维的东西,比较难掌握,所有就涉及到我们前面说的需要的大专以上学历的原因了。只有达到条件,在学习中努力一些,把基础打好,后边的学起来页就比较容易了。

六、大数据分析师职业前景?

大数据分析师是一个充满活力和潜力的职业。随着互联网和信息技术的发展,大数据分析师的需求将继续增加。他们可以在各种行业从事工作,包括金融、医疗、零售和市场营销等。随着企业对数据驱动决策的重视,大数据分析师的工作前景将非常广阔。此外,大数据技术的不断创新与发展,也将为大数据分析师提供更多的职业发展机会。因此,对于有数据分析能力和技术素养的人来说,成为一名大数据分析师将是一个极具吸引力且有前景的职业选择。

七、大数据分析师前景好吗?

前景是相当的好!

因为以后数据决定未来,谁能将数据可视化并做成分析结果以便精确预警和决策做出帮助。是个非常朝阳的事业。

请看图:

大数据分析师目前的前景情况、薪资情况、需要掌握的技能情况:

八、如何考大数据分析师?

报考大数据分析师证书的流程一般包括以下几个步骤:

首先,了解相关考试要求和报名时间,可以通过官方网站或相关机构了解。

其次,准备相关材料,如身份证、学历证明、报名费等。

然后,填写报名表并缴纳报名费,可以选择线上或线下报名方式。

接下来,参加考试,根据考试安排前往指定考点进行笔试或机考。

最后,等待成绩公布和证书领取,一般会在一定时间内公布成绩并发放证书。需要注意的是,具体流程可能会因地区和考试机构而有所不同,建议提前了解并按要求完成报考流程。

九、oracle大数据导入

Oracle大数据导入: 关键于高效、可靠的数据处理

在当今数据驱动的世界,Oracle数据库被广泛用于存储和管理海量数据。当处理大数据量时,有效地导入数据至Oracle数据库变得至关重要。本文将介绍一些关键策略,以实现高效、可靠的Oracle大数据导入。

1. 数据预处理

数据预处理是Oracle大数据导入的关键步骤之一。在将数据导入数据库之前,必须进行必要的清洗和转换,以符合数据库的规范和结构。这包括数据格式的验证、数据去重和数据映射。

首先,要验证数据的格式是否符合数据库要求。保证数据的一致性和准确性非常重要。例如,如果数据库要求某一列为日期类型,那么在导入之前必须确保该列中的所有值都为有效的日期。

其次,数据去重是另一个重要的步骤。在大数据集中,重复数据可能会导致数据库冗余和性能问题。因此,在导入之前,必须执行数据去重操作,以确保数据库中没有重复的记录。

最后,数据映射是将数据从源系统映射到目标数据库的过程。在这一步中,可以通过使用ETL(抽取、转换和加载)工具,将数据从不同的源系统中提取出来,并映射到正确的数据库表和字段。这确保了数据的正确性和一致性。

2. 并行处理

针对大数据量,使用并行处理技术可以显着提高Oracle数据导入的效率。并行处理允许同时处理多个数据块,减少了导入的时间。以下是一些实现并行处理的方法:

  • 使用Oracle Data Pump来执行并行导入。Oracle Data Pump是一个强大的工具,可以高效地导入大量数据。该工具利用多个并行进程,将数据快速加载到数据库中。
  • 分区导入。将大数据集分成几个较小的分区,然后使用并行导入技术对每个分区进行导入。这样可以将数据负载分散到多个进程中,加快导入速度。
  • 考虑使用Oracle并行服务器来处理导入任务。并行服务器可以在多个计算节点上同时执行任务,从而提高整体导入性能。

3. 数据加载优化

在Oracle大数据导入过程中,可以采取一些优化策略来提高数据加载的效率。

首先,建议使用批量插入语句而不是逐行插入。逐行插入会导致频繁的磁盘IO操作,降低导入速度。相比之下,批量插入语句可以一次性插入多行数据,减少了IO操作。

其次,使用合适的索引策略可以提高数据加载和查询的性能。根据数据访问模式,选取适当的索引类型和列,以减少索引的维护成本,并提高数据导入的速度。

此外,使用正确的数据加载方法也对导入效率起着重要作用。例如,可以使用外部表进行数据导入,利用外部表的优势,实现高速导入和数据加载。

4. 异常处理和日志记录

在Oracle大数据导入过程中,牢记异常处理和日志记录的重要性。由于大数据量的导入,可能会遇到各种异常情况,例如数据格式错误、主键冲突等。

在处理异常时,建议使用合适的异常处理机制,例如使用PL/SQL的异常处理语句,以捕获和处理错误。此外,及时记录日志非常重要,可以帮助我们更好地跟踪和解决导入过程中的问题。

5. 性能监控和调优

最后,在Oracle大数据导入完成后,对导入过程进行性能监控和调优是必不可少的。通过监控系统性能指标,可以发现潜在的瓶颈,并采取相应的措施来改进导入性能。

一些常用的性能监控工具包括Oracle Enterprise Manager和AWR报告。这些工具可以提供关于数据库性能的详细信息,帮助我们分析和优化导入过程中的性能问题。

在调优导入性能时,可以考虑以下几个方面:

  • 调整并行度参数。通过增加并行度,可以利用更多的系统资源,提高导入的速度。
  • 优化系统参数。根据导入过程中的需求,调整数据库的一些参数,以提供更好的性能。
  • 定期收集统计信息。通过收集统计信息,优化查询计划,提高数据加载和查询的效率。

结论

Oracle大数据导入是一个复杂的过程,需要仔细规划和执行。通过数据预处理、并行处理、数据加载优化,以及异常处理和性能监控,可以实现高效、可靠的大数据导入过程。这些策略将帮助您充分发挥Oracle数据库的潜力,应对海量数据的处理挑战。

十、oracle大数据导出

Oracle大数据导出:优化方法与最佳实践

在当今的信息时代,大数据已经成为企业发展和决策的重要资产。作为企业数据库领域的领导者,Oracle数据库一直以其强大的性能和稳定性备受推崇。然而,当我们需要导出大量数据时,数据库的性能往往会成为一个挑战。本篇博文将为大家介绍一些Oracle数据库大数据导出的优化方法和最佳实践。

1. 分批次导出

当需要导出大量数据时,将数据分批次导出是一个常见且有效的优化方法。通过将数据划分为多个较小的批次,可以避免对内存和磁盘的过度负载,提高导出过程的效率。可以通过使用Oracle数据库的分页查询功能实现数据的分批次导出。例如:

<strong>SELECT</strong> * <strong>FROM</strong> (SELECT t.*, ROWNUM rn <strong>FROM</strong> (SELECT * <strong>FROM</strong> your_table <strong>ORDER BY</strong> column_name) t <strong>WHERE</strong> ROWNUM <= :BATCH_SIZE + :OFFSET) <strong>WHERE</strong> rn > :OFFSET;

上述查询语句通过使用ROWNUM关键字和OFFSET参数实现了数据的分页查询和分批次导出。其中,BATCH_SIZE表示每个批次的数据量,OFFSET表示当前批次的偏移量。

2. 并行导出

Oracle数据库提供了并行导出(Parallel Export)的功能,可以利用多个进程同时导出数据,以提高导出效率。可以通过设置EXPORT_PARALLEL度数来指定并行导出的进程数量。例如:

<strong>expdp</strong> username/password DIRECTORY=datapump_dir DUMPFILE=export.dmp 
PARALLEL=4 TABLES=your_table;

上述命令中,PARALLEL参数指定了并行导出的进程数量为4,可以根据实际情况调整这个值。同时,也可以使用QUERY参数来指定需要导出的数据。

3. 使用压缩技术

在导出大数据的过程中,数据量往往非常庞大,导致导出文件的大小也会相应增加。为了减小导出文件的尺寸,可以使用压缩技术对导出文件进行压缩。Oracle数据库提供了EXPDP命令的COMPRESSION选项来实现导出文件的压缩。例如:

<strong>expdp</strong> username/password DIRECTORY=datapump_dir DUMPFILE=export.dmp 
COMPRESSION=ALL TABLES=your_table;

上述命令中,COMPRESSION选项指定了导出文件的压缩级别,ALL表示使用最高级别的压缩。当然,也可以根据实际需求选择不同的压缩级别。

4. 使用并置约束

当导出大数据时,Oracle数据库的完整性约束往往会对导出过程造成一定的影响。为了提高导出的性能,可以考虑使用并置约束(DISABLE CONSTRAINTS),即在导出过程中临时禁用数据库的完整性约束。例如:

<strong>expdp</strong> username/password DIRECTORY=datapump_dir DUMPFILE=export.dmp 
CONSTRAINTS=N TABLES=your_table;

上述命令中,CONSTRAINTS选项指定了是否导出数据库的完整性约束,N表示不导出约束。

5. 优化文件系统

在导出大数据时,文件系统的性能也会对导出过程产生影响。为了提高导出的效率,可以通过优化文件系统来加速导出速度。可以考虑使用高速磁盘阵列或使用分布式文件系统,以提高磁盘的读写能力。同时,还可以合理设置文件系统的缓存大小,以提高文件系统的读写效率。

6. 合理调整数据库参数

在导出大数据之前,合理调整数据库的参数设置也是提高导出效率的重要措施。可以考虑增加SGA和PGA内存的大小,以提高数据库的查询和排序性能。同时,也可以根据实际情况调整数据库的并行度参数,以利用多核处理器的优势。

7. 使用专业工具

除了上述方法,还可以考虑使用一些专业的数据库导出工具来进行大数据导出。例如,可以使用Oracle的数据泵工具(Data Pump)来实现高效的大数据导出。数据泵工具提供了丰富的导出选项和功能,可以更加灵活地进行数据导出和导入。

在实际应用中,通过上述优化方法和最佳实践,可以显著提高Oracle数据库大数据导出的效率和性能。无论是通过分批次导出、并行导出、压缩技术、并置约束、优化文件系统还是调整数据库参数,都可以从不同角度对大数据导出进行优化。当然,根据实际需求和环境,可以选择适合自己的优化方案。

希望本篇博文能够对大家在Oracle数据库大数据导出方面提供一些参考和帮助,欢迎大家留言讨论。

为您推荐

返回顶部